Even Dispersal
With neutral buoyancy and ion-based dispersal properties, ultrafine nanobubbles endure in water and dissipate evenly in large volumes.
-
Powerful Oxidation
Oxidation via Hydroxyl radicals results in a naturally pure and powerful way of neutralizing pathogens and disinfecting water.
-
Long Lifetimes
Nanobubbles sustain for over three months in water, dissipating evenly and working to ionize impurities over their entire lifespan.
